Specifications:
- Composition: Includes signal transmit, connector, signal processing, and display components.
- Application: Measures thickness of non-metal structures like concrete slabs, walls, girders, bars, poles, wood, and ceramics based on the impact echo principle.
- Thickness Range: First Range: 40—350mm; Second Range: 200—800mm.
- Accuracy: For the first range (40—350mm), error is ±1mm; for the second range (200—600 mm), error is ±2mm; and for 601—800 mm, error is ±3mm.
- Data Storage: Can store up to 45,000 points (including building number, unit number, measurement point, and thickness number).
- Operating Conditions: Temperature 0—40°C; Humidity: <85%
- Power Source: Host powered by 9VDC (6 AA batteries), Transmit electrode powered by 9VDC (internal high-capacity lithium battery).
